Magic

5 DIY Gifts for the Harry Potter Nerd in Your Life

5 DIY Gifts for the Harry Potter Nerd in Your Life

Harry Potter fans are fans for life. Whether young or old, a Harry Potter fan will forever revel in satisfaction…

4 years ago